ASoC: intel: sof_sdw: Make create_sdw_dailink allocate link components
Now only the SoundWire part of the code uses the global cpus array, remove it and have create_sdw_dailink allocate its own link components. This removes a lot of state being passed around in the driver, which simplifies things a fair bit.
